HSBC Spend Fest 2026: Rewards, Eligibility, Registration & Offer Details

HSBC Spend Fest 2026 lets eligible HSBC Credit Card holders earn Amazon, MakeMyTrip and Croma or Reliance Digital vouchers by meeting spending milestones between 9 July and 16 August 2026. Register before 16 August 2026 to earn rewards on top of your HSBC Credit Card's regular benefits, provided you meet the eligible spending requirements.

HSBC Spend Fest 2026 Reward Slabs

HSBC is offering four spending milestones during the campaign. Your reward depends on the highest eligible spend achieved during the offer period.

Eligible Net Spend

Reward

₹2.5 lakh

₹4,000 Amazon voucher

₹4 lakh

₹7,500 Amazon voucher

₹8 lakh

₹15,000 MakeMyTrip voucher

₹50 lakh

₹1.5 lakh Croma or Reliance Digital voucher + ₹2.5 lakh MakeMyTrip voucher

Rewards are issued after HSBC verifies your eligible spending and campaign eligibility. Eligible customers will receive voucher details through SMS or email after verification. Voucher fulfilment is expected by 10 December 2026.

Who Can Participate?

To qualify, you must:

  • Registration is mandatory. You must register on or before 16 August 2026 to participate in the campaign. 

  • Pay at least the minimum amount due on your HSBC Credit Card.

  • Keep your HSBC Credit Card account active until reward fulfilment. Closed, cancelled or terminated card accounts between 9 July 2026 and 10 December 2026 will not qualify for the offer. 

The offer is available on valid HSBC Credit Cards issued to existing Indian resident customers, except the following cards: 

  • HSBC Taj Credit Card

  • HSBC Premier Credit Card

  • HSBC Prive Credit Card

  • HSBC Corporate Credit Cards

Add-on cardholders do not receive separate rewards. However, eligible spends made on an add-on card are added to the primary cardholder's spending.

How to Register

You must register on or before 16 August 2026 using either of the following methods:

  • Option 1: SMS HFEST to 575750 from your registered mobile number.

  • Option 2: Register through HSBC's campaign page.

Registrations submitted after 16 August 2026 will not be accepted. 

Transactions That Do Not Count

Not every transaction made on your HSBC Credit Card counts towards the campaign. HSBC calculates rewards using net eligible spends, meaning refunded or reversed transactions are deducted and several merchant categories are excluded altogether.

The following transactions are excluded from eligible spending:

  • Utility payments

  • Fuel purchases

  • Insurance payments

  • Tax payments

  • Jewellery purchases

  • E-wallet loads

  • Money transfers

  • Real estate transactions

  • Financial institution transactions

  • Non-financial institution transactions

  • Balance transfer

  • Cash on EMI

  • Passenger railway transactions

  • Collection agency transactions

  • Gambling transactions

  • Home improvement transactions (MCC 7349)

Important Conditions

Keep these points in mind before participating:

  • Only net eligible spends qualify for rewards.

  • Refunded or reversed transactions reduce your eligible spending.

  • Spending across multiple HSBC Credit Cards cannot be combined.

  • You can qualify for only one reward slab based on your highest eligible spend.

  • HSBC may review card usage during the campaign and disqualify accounts in cases of suspicious transactions, unusual spending patterns or misuse of the offer. 

  • Rewards cannot be exchanged for cash, cashback or any alternative reward option after issuance. 

  • The HSBC Spend Fest reward is offered in addition to the regular rewards available on your HSBC Credit Card. 

  • Any applicable tax liability related to the reward will be borne by the cardholder. 

Can You Earn Multiple Rewards?

HSBC awards only one reward based on the highest applicable milestone achieved. If you qualify for multiple milestones, rewards are processed according to the priority order mentioned in the offer terms, starting from the ₹50 lakh milestone.
